The two starters we shared - the ahi tartare and the country pate- were both delicious and generous. We had the roasted rack of lamb (perfectly seasoned and medium rare), the duck a'la'orange (gorgeous) and the shrimp crepes (with a lovely cilantro seasoned filling). We loved everything!

We have been eating at Cafe Des Beaux-Arts for years. It is reliably good for it's food and service, and we especially appreciate that it is quiet and there aren't TV's everywhere you look. The food is typical French fare and is prepared well. We have had breakfast, lunch and dinner there and there are adequate menu choices for almost anyone at any meal. The service is swift and efficient . Our dinner last night was excellent.

Enjoyed lunch in this quaint French outpost amid the shopping of El Paseo. The moment you step in, you feel as though you are in an old cafe on the French Riviera. That there were some French-speakers seated near us did not hurt, either! The staff was friendly. The vichyssoie was as good as I make it (!) and also had an herb in it that I could not quite place which made the soup even better. My wife enjoyed the muchroom and chicken creps and I had the most delectible ham-and-brie sandwich in my life. Our bottle of rose just made things better.
